Application description published by Louth County Council.
Planning permission for the development of 37 no. residential units at Old Golf Links Road, Haggardstown, Dundalk, Co. Louth, a site of circa 1.68 hectares. The proposed development will comprise; the demolition of an existing single storey dwelling (102 sqm) and associated outbuildings; the construction of 37 no. residential units (all two storey), comprising: 1 no. three-bed cottage, 32 no. three-bed houses and 4 no. four-bed houses; formation of 4,067 sqm of landscaped open space areas; 69 no. ‘in-curtilage’ car parking spaces, 10 no. ‘visitor’ parking spaces; a new primary vehicular and pedestrian access to the proposed development will be provided and associated residential estate roads. The proposal includes all associated hard and soft landscaping, boundary treatments, footpaths and ancillary works above and below ground as includes an ESB Substation
